Abstract:
In a communication control method and a mobile terminal it is possible to realize multi-hop communication having three or more hops in a routing system based on a star-type network connection topology which is more efficient than conventional table drive-type and storage transfer-type routings. An operation of relaying transfer data stored within a mobile terminal before the dissolution of s group to a mobile terminal which newly becomes a group fellow from the outside of the group is repeated any number of times by the repeated execution of the dissolution/reconfiguration of the group. Consequently, it is possible to realize multi-hop communication for relaying and transferring the transfer data even if the upper limit (two hops) of the number of relay hops in a star connection-type system is exceeded.
